drm/v3d: fix client obtained from axi_ids on V3D 4.1
In the case of MMU errors caused by the TFU unit, the client that causes the MMU error is expected to be reported. But in the case of MMU TFU errors, a non existing client was being reported. This happened because the client calculation was taking into account more than the bits 0-7 from the axi_id that were representing the client. [ 27.845132] v3d fec00000.v3d: MMU error from client ? (13) at 0x3bb1000, pte invalid Masking the bits and using the correct axi_id ranges fixes the calculation to report the real guilty client on V3D 4.1 and 4.2. Make the MMU error print axi_id with hexadecimal as used in the ranges. Fixes: 38c2c7917adc ("drm/v3d: Fix and extend MMU error handling.") di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/v3d/v3d_irq.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/v3d/v3d_irq.c
index 29f63f572d35..d6ce1324905d 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/v3d/v3d_irq.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/v3d/v3d_irq.c
@@ -186,27 +186,38 @@ v3d_hub_irq(int irq, void *arg)
u32 axi_id = V3D_READ(V3D_MMU_VIO_ID);
u64 vio_addr = ((u64)V3D_READ(V3D_MMU_VIO_ADDR) <<
(v3d->va_width - 32));
- static const char *const v3d41_axi_ids[] = {
- "L2T",
- "PTB",
- "PSE",
- "TLB",
- "CLE",
- "TFU",
- "MMU",
- "GMP",
+ static const struct {
+ u32 begin;
+ u32 end;
+ const char *client;
+ } v3d41_axi_ids[] = {
+ {0x00, 0x20, "L2T"},
+ {0x20, 0x21, "PTB"},
+ {0x40, 0x41, "PSE"},
+ {0x60, 0x80, "TLB"},
+ {0x80, 0x88, "CLE"},
+ {0xA0, 0xA1, "TFU"},
+ {0xC0, 0xE0, "MMU"},
+ {0xE0, 0xE1, "GMP"},
};
const char *client = "?";
V3D_WRITE(V3D_MMU_CTL, V3D_READ(V3D_MMU_CTL));
if (v3d->ver >= V3D_GEN_41) {
- axi_id = axi_id >> 5;
- if (axi_id < ARRAY_SIZE(v3d41_axi_ids))
- client = v3d41_axi_ids[axi_id];
+ size_t i;
+
+ axi_id = axi_id & 0xFF;
+ for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(v3d41_axi_ids); i++) {
+ if (axi_id >= v3d41_axi_ids[i].begin &&
+ axi_id < v3d41_axi_ids[i].end) {
+ client = v3d41_axi_ids[i].client;
+ break;
+ }
+ }
}
- dev_err(v3d->drm.dev, "MMU error from client %s (%d) at 0x%llx%s%s%s\n",
+ dev_err(v3d->drm.dev, "MMU error from client %s (0x%x) at 0x%llx%s%s%s\n",
client, axi_id, (long long)vio_addr,
((intsts & V3D_HUB_INT_MMU_WRV) ?
", write violation" : ""),
